> > Hi all,
>
> > I am encountering an exception in the onCreate method of an activity.
>
> > java.lang.RuntimeException: Your content must have a
> > ExpandableListView whose id attribute is 'android.R.id.list'
>
> > The onCreate method is as below.
>
> > public class TestActivity extends ExpandableListActivity {
>
> >         @Override
> >         protected void onCreate(Bundle savedInstanceState) {
> >                 super.onCreate(savedInstanceState);
> >                 this.setContentView(R.layout.tab1);
> >                 registerForContextMenu(getExpandableListView());
> >                 getData();
> >         }
> > ........................
>
> > The layout view XML is as below.
>
> > <?xml version="1.0" encoding="utf-8"?>
> > <LinearLayout
> >   xmlns:android="http://schemas.android.com/apk/res/android";
> >   android:layout_width="wrap_content"
> >   android:layout_height="wrap_content">
> > <ExpandableListView
> >         android:id="@+id/list"
> >         android:layout_width="wrap_content"
> >         android:layout_height="wrap_content" />
> > </LinearLayout>
>
> > I've already changed the ID of the ExpandableListView to "list". But
> > it is not effective.
>
> > Any ideas on what's wrong? Thanks!
>
> > Thanks & Regards,
> > YCH
>
> Hi ...
>
> did u tried changing the following line
>
> android:id="@+id/list"
>
> to something like
>
> android:id="@android:id/list"
>
> See if it works ... :)
